The enchanting beauty of the “moss field” in Ly Son

This season, the sedimentary rocks in Ly Son wear a new color. The glossy black color of a million-year-old lava stone is replaced by the green color of moss growing from the sea.

In early spring, the weather gradually warm is also the time when the “fields” of seaweed and moss grow dense on the million-year-old lava rocks. The green color of seaweed and moss makes sedimentary rocks in Ly Son become green. Currently is the most appropriate time for visitors to admire this beautiful scenery.

The moss season in Ly Son starts from January to the end of March every year. When the tide recedes, “field” of green algae and moss appeared again.

Not only green, a few algae and moss have many other unique colors. All colors blend together to create a beautiful picture in the middle of the sea.
Seaweed and moss were picked up by Ly Son people and dried as fertilizer for onion and garlic. Several types of edible seaweed have brought about high economic efficiency for the people of Ly Son.
